A media planning brief is a great way to create structure and outline your objectives for a successful marketing campaign and help you choose the right mix of media channels for your campaign - organic, paid or any kind of activity.
Use this handy media brief to create a roadmap for your campaign to guide key stakeholders on the various elements involved in the project from conception to completion.
This will help you and your team members understand the objectives, channels, budgets, assets, timeframes, and constraints that need to be factored into your strategy.
Once you have filled out your media brief, you can create your media plan - a detailed plan describing when, where and how often you’ll run search ads.
Make sure to include as much relevant information as possible to ensure this brief sets the foundations for your marketing campaign.
